Output 87c8d0a74f8bdf1d28af7183fa69af335ce8dd0a9e939bc9f11e5b3c27255bb1:2

value
5084952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
87c8d0a74f8bdf1d28af7183fa69af335ce8dd0a9e939bc9f11e5b3c27255bb1
spent
true